Spring Rate Selection Guide

Selecting the correct spring rate is critical for optimal performance and longevity of your suspension system. Toughdog rear leaf springs are available in multiple load ratings designed to match your constant load — the weight your Rodeo carries permanently, not occasional or temporary loads. Common constant load items include aluminium canopies or tub liners, dual battery systems, long-range fuel tanks, water tanks, drawer systems, toolboxes, and permanently mounted recovery equipment. Occasional loads like camping gear, passengers, or items carried intermittently should NOT be factored into spring selection — overspringing creates harsh ride quality and can damage other suspension components. Calculate your constant rear axle weight, then consult the load rating chart or contact our team for expert spring rate recommendations specific to your Rodeo setup.

Installation & Setup

Professional installation by a qualified mechanic or experienced 4WD workshop is strongly recommended for rear leaf spring replacement. Installation requires hydraulic jacks, spring compressors, torque wrenches and safety equipment — improper installation can result in spring failure or unsafe vehicle handling. After fitting, a full four-wheel alignment is mandatory to ensure correct tracking, prevent premature tyre wear and maintain safe steering geometry. Allow a 500km break-in period for springs to settle and seat properly before final ride height assessment. FAQs

Yes, these Toughdog rear leaf springs (SKU: FS213H) are specifically engineered to fit all Holden Rodeo RA models manufactured between 2003 and 2008. They are direct OE replacement springs with factory-spec mounting points, eye-to-eye length and spring arch dimensions. The springs fit both 2WD and 4WD variants, single cab and dual cab configurations. If you've modified your Rodeo with aftermarket suspension components or body lifts, please contact our team to confirm compatibility before ordering.

These Toughdog rear leaf springs are primarily designed as heavy-duty replacement springs rather than lift springs, though they will restore original ride height if your existing springs are sagged or worn. Depending on the load rating selected and your vehicle's constant payload, you may experience 0-25mm of lift compared to worn factory springs. The primary benefit is increased load capacity and improved ride quality under weight rather than significant lift height. For dedicated lift applications, consider pairing these springs with a complete lift kit that includes front suspension upgrades for balanced geometry.

Yes, Toughdog rear leaf springs are excellent for towing applications when correctly matched to your towing requirements. Select the spring rate based on your constant rear axle load plus the average towball download weight from your caravan or trailer (typically 10-15% of trailer weight). These springs reduce rear squat, maintain level ride height under towball load, and improve towing stability and braking performance. For variable towing loads or occasional heavy towing, consider adding airbag suspension helpers to your leaf springs for on-demand load adjustment without compromising unladen ride quality.

Yes, a full four-wheel alignment is mandatory after installing new rear leaf springs. While rear leaf spring replacement on solid axle vehicles primarily affects ride height rather than alignment angles, any change in ride height will alter your front suspension geometry including caster, camber and toe settings. Proper alignment ensures even tyre wear, predictable handling, and safe steering response. Most reputable workshops include alignment in their suspension installation service. Skipping alignment can result in rapid tyre wear, pulling to one side, and compromised vehicle safety.

These Toughdog rear leaf springs primarily restore factory ride height or provide modest lift (0-25mm) depending on your current spring condition and selected load rating. This minimal lift increase will provide slightly improved clearance at the rear, but tyre fitment is largely determined by your front suspension height, wheel offset, and guard trimming. For the Holden Rodeo RA, most owners can fit 31-32 inch tyres with minor trimming on standard suspension. Larger tyres typically require a complete 2-3 inch lift kit including front suspension upgrades, extended brake lines, and potentially diff drop brackets to maintain driveline angles.
